Binary package hint: firefox
This happens with Firefox 2.0.0.8 on Ubuntu 64 (retrieved using Synaptic Package Manager). Firefox 2.0.0.6 works fine.
My extensions are:
Google Browser sync 1.3.20070523.0
NoScript 1.1.7.2 (all scripts enabled for Outlook webmail)
Ubuntu firefox extension 0.4~beta1
These extensions work fine with Firefox 2.0.0.6
I am using Outlook Web Access. It states "Copyright Microsoft Corporation 2003" but I am not sure what version our IT is running.
Whenever I click on something that would create a new mail, firefox disappears. I do not even get the talkback (maybe disabled on Ubuntu 64 7.10?)
I forced the installation of firefox 2.0.0.6 to get back to a working state.
